Sunita Tools Limited has submitted a corrigendum to the voting results of its Extraordinary General Meeting (EGM) held on December 6, 2025. The corrigendum was issued after BSE raised queries, prompting the company to reopen the remote e-voting window from February 8 to February 9, 2026. Two resolutions were considered: (1) an Ordinary Resolution to increase the authorised share capital and amend the capital clause of the Memorandum of Association, and (2) a Special Resolution to issue convertible warrants on a preferential basis. Both resolutions passed with 100% of polled votes in favour. Promoters (holding 4,252,691 shares) voted 3,015,195 shares in favour of both resolutions, representing 70.9% of their holdings. The Scrutinizer, CS Mayuri Rupareliya, received no new queries or additional votes during the reopened voting period. The total voting turnout stood at 48.02% of outstanding shares (6,280,461).

Likely market impact

Shareholders have approved an increase in authorised capital and the issue of convertible warrants on a preferential basis. While the warrant issue terms are not detailed here, preferential allotments typically lead to equity dilution for existing public shareholders once the warrants are converted.
